The greatest legacy you can leave is in the lives you touch
for God. As I have gotten older, each passing year makes
me realize all the more how brief our journey here really
is. It is only natural that we think about how we might be
remembered after we are gone. I don't want to sound cold,
but the fact is, other than our family and possibly a few
close friends, the memory of our life will fade quickly.
Once we are gone from this life, there is very little left
to remind people we were even here.

Some people may be memorialized by having a building or
road named after them, others may have their memory
honored by having an event named after them. But for most,
there will be little evidence of this life once it is over.
My purpose today is not to discourage you, but to challenge
you in regard to how you CAN live on long after your life
is over.

I have often talked about leaving behind the temporal
things of this world when we die. How the only thing we
will take from this life into eternity is our relationship
with Christ. That our works will be tested and much of
what we do in this life will be burned up as wood, hay,
and stubble. The works that will stand the test of fire
are those eternal works. So it is with our legacy, what
we leave behind. We leave behind our name, which may or
may not continue. The most visible thing we leave is
our children, but they too will one day die.

What we do leave behind that will NOT pass away are
those souls who will live for eternity because we were
obedient. Understand that only the Holy Spirit can bring
a person to the saving knowledge of Jesus Christ.
However, God uses human instruments to affect a person's
life and bring them to that point. Your prayers, your
kind words, your acts of charity, your unconditional love
for others during your life will live on in that person
for eternity!

The point I want you to understand today is that it is
never too early in life, or too late in life to impact
someone for eternity. It is after all our purpose in
this life. Our purpose is to serve and glorify God.
Our service to God comes in the service to others. Our
service to others has ETERNAL consequences. It is our
greatest legacy. It is the part of us that WILL live on
for eternity. We live on long after we leave this life,
in the lives of those we touch along our way.

Faith is what we believe, not how we feel. One of the
requests I get daily is from people who just don't "feel"
God. Or, they were once "on fire" for the Lord and just
don't "feel" Him like they once did. Don't make the
mistake of judging your relationship with the Lord, or
your service to God based on how you feel. Our
relationship with Christ isn't an emotional experience.
We accept Christ by FAITH. It is a relationship built on
"faith" and not "feelings."

Feelings will betray you since they can change from
day-to-day, even minute to minute. Our faith, however, is
not based on how we feel, but what we believe. Just like
your feeling may change in regard to your spouse, parents,
children, friends..it doesn't stop them from being who they
are in your life. You accepted Christ by faith. Our
relationship with Him is one of faith. Just because your
feelings may change, your relationship with Him does not.

As you mature in Christ, as those who have walked years
with the Lord can attest, you rely less on how you might
feel and more on your faith. The wonderful thing is that
God is the same "yesterday, and today, and forever." God
is immutable, a $5 theological term that means "unchanging."
So regardless of how you might feel, God is always the same.
His promises are the same, He is the same, there are no
surprises from God. He doesn't change the rules on you at
a whim. His love, His concern for you never diminishes or
fades away.

The longer you walk with Christ, the better you get to
know Him, the more you realize that you don't have to rely
on how you feel. You can count on your faith, what you
believe to guide you through this journey because God
never changes.

For many people, this is a big hurdle to cross over. The
hurdle of feelings versus faith. I will be praying for
you today to really understand that you don't have to
count on the way you feel to determine your walk with
Christ. It is not measured by goose bumps.

That is why I stress so much the daily time with Him.
The 30 minutes or so at the start of the day in the Word
and prayer. Just like you can never develop much of a
relationship with your friends without actually spending
time with them, so it is with your relationship with
Christ. How can you have a relationship with Him, when
you never spend time alone with Him?
